Literary works during the period of activism often focused on themes of social justice, equality, and political change. Writers used their platforms to advocate for civil rights, feminism, and environmental issues, producing powerful works that reflected the spirit of the times. Some notable examples include works by authors like Maya Angelou, Toni Morrison, and Alice Walker.

Harold Bloom is a well-known American writer. As one known for literary criticism, many of his books do just that, criticizing other literary works. In addition, some of his works are compilations of works he considers to be great and as such, he'll include analyses on these books and their place within the literary genre. Finally, he has a few books focusing on a religion as well.
